I've been following the weather down there and it looks brutal. Miss the people we met, and rode with in ATX but that's about it. I've never lived in a place that made me want to quit MTB as much as central TX. On the other hand, riding in the am in El Paso is completely fine even during summer days. Heat index goes down here due to the wind (which has its own set of issues). We're also seeing single digit humidity at times. As a bonus we were in Cloudcroft NM Sunday and it was mid 70s during the day. Good to have that kind of weather and also lift assist DH in Ruidoso within 2.5hrs. We survived on zwift and gym days during the summer in CTX.
